Introduction
In July 2024, the government of the Republic of North Macedonia announced the commencement of the second phase of the railway corridor VIII project, valued at over €1 billion. This phase involves the construction of a railway line from Kumanovo to the border with Bulgaria.
Project Overview
The railway corridor VIII project aims to connect the ports of Durrës in Albania and Burgas in Bulgaria, passing through North Macedonia. The second phase, specifically, focuses on the construction of a new railway line spanning 88.5 kilometers. This railway line will be a crucial link in the broader infrastructure development, enhancing transport capacity and efficiency.
Financial and Technical Details
The total investment for the second phase exceeds €1 billion. The project is financed through a combination of sources, including grants and loans from international financial institutions. The railway line’s design incorporates modern standards to ensure high performance and safety. The project’s completion is expected to take several years, with specific timelines depending on the progress of construction and various external factors.
Contractors and Infrastructure
The construction phase will involve multiple contractors, including companies from both the European Union and the region. The infrastructure will include new tracks, signaling systems, and other necessary elements for a modern railway. The project also addresses the integration of the new line with existing railway networks, facilitating seamless transport operations and promoting railway interoperability solutions.
